Definition of snot noun from the Oxford Advanced Learner's Dictionary

snot

noun
 
/snɒt/
 
/snɑːt/
[uncountable] (informal)
jump to other results
  1. a slightly rude word used to describe the liquid substance (= mucus) that is produced in the nose
    Word Originlate Middle English: probably from Middle Dutch, Middle Low German; related to snout.
